The Role

As the Emerging Markets Fixed Income E-Trading Product Manager, you will help drive the overall strategy and growth of the emerging market trading business. You will develop solutions for CEEMEA and APAC fixed income emerging markets and the global investor community by collaborating with the key external market participants, asset managers, central banks, banks and managing internal partners to deliver market leading trading solutions.

We\u2019ll trust you too
  • Drive strategy and product development for the Emerging Market E-Trading business including but not limited to CEEMEA and APAC.
  • Build tools that improve client workflows and increase trading efficiency
  • Effectively lead the product specification, prioritization and backlog
  • Work with engineers on product milestones
  • Work with senior sales leadership to derive and implement an overall business strategy
  • Clearly communicate product vision, execution plan and development status with key team members
  • Follow technological trends and developments in the electronic trading space
  • Identification of opportunities for regional and product expansion including responding to formal Requests for Proposals (RFPs)
  • Specification of solutions and project management of solutions to delivery
You\u2019ll Need to Have
  • Product SME : 7+ years of Product Management Experience
  • Ability to work well across multiple teams, lead and influence others
  • Proven understanding of the Emerging Market Fixed Income Trading market structure specifically in the CEEMEA and APAC regions
  • Demonstrated ability to analyze competing platforms and make strategic decisions based on overall market trends
  • Ability to articulate the product roadmap and platforms to clients
We\u2019d love to see
  • Demonstrated knowledge of FX Trading
  • Familiarity with the Bloomberg Terminal
  • Willingness to travel to EM countries regularly to meet with clients and sales colleagues in the region.
